Relationship Breakdowns: The Quiet Unraveling Behind the Headlines

 

In the glare of public attention, the end of a high-profile relationship often invites dramatic narratives of betrayal, explosive arguments, or scandalous revelations. Yet a reflective passage on one such dissolution offers a more sobering and human truth: many long-term partnerships do not collapse in a single cataclysmic event. Instead, they erode gradually through accumulated silences, unresolved tensions, and the slow drift of competing priorities.

The narrative centers on the emotional distance that can develop even when two people remain physically close. A striking image captures this reality—two individuals seated at opposite ends of the same couch, sharing the same space yet inhabiting separate emotional worlds. What begins as minor missed connections and postponed conversations can, over years, create an unbridgeable gap. Frustrations go unvoiced, small resentments calcify, and the daily rhythms of life pull partners in divergent directions. The passage portrays this process with maturity and empathy, avoiding sensationalism in favor of quiet honesty.

Public scrutiny compounds the pain. When a relationship exists under constant media attention, the private struggle becomes fodder for speculation. Children, in particular, bear an added burden as they encounter online comments and tabloid narratives. Their heartfelt questions—“Was it real? Were you ever happy? Did we miss the signs?”—highlight the confusion and lingering hurt that follow a family’s fracture. These moments reveal how external judgment can deepen the private grief, turning personal reflection into a public reckoning.

At its core, the passage challenges the cultural appetite for explosive endings. Strong partnerships, it suggests, do not always “explode.” They can quietly run out of ways to hold each other together. Love diminishes not through one dramatic failure but through the steady accumulation of disconnection—the missed opportunities to reconnect, the unaddressed needs, and the gradual acceptance that the shared foundation has worn thin.

This perspective brings a valuable maturity to discussions of separation. It reminds us that behind every headline lies a more complex human story marked by tenderness, regret, and the weight of time. In an era of viral breakups and instant analysis, such accounts encourage greater compassion—for the individuals involved, for their families, and for the ordinary, often invisible ways relationships can quietly come to an end.
